Clients get misplaced by beautiful.border_width every time i restart awesome.
Adding the below else clause to client.connect_signal seems to solve
it, but is ugly and makes restarts slow, can this be fixed properly
(in core or something)?
if not startup then
-- Set the windows at the slave,
-- i.e. put it at the end of others instead of setting it master.
-- awful.client.setslave(c)
-- Put windows in a smart way
awful.placement.no_overlap(c)
awful.placement.no_offscreen(c)
else
local g = c:geometry()
g.x = g.x - beautiful.border_width
g.y = g.y - beautiful.border_width
c:geometry(g)
end
